About Flat
Flat is a one-bedroom semi-detached house in Flitwick, Bedford, Bedford (MK45 1DX). It has a recorded floor area of 47 m² (around 506 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(December 2022)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in April 2012 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good; while lighting d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72). At 47 m² this is the 3rd smallest of 26 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 33–281 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 26 units on file.
Untraded for 23 years, with the last transfer in May 2003. At 47 m² it sits well below the postcode median (104 m² across 25 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Today's modelled estimate of £251,000 is 11.6% above the 2003 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£445/sq ft) was about 137.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
